London: Chatto & Windus, 1908. Book. Good. Leather. Fine Paper Edition. 12mo - over 6¾" - 7¾" tall. 205pp. Including underwoods, ballads, songs of travel. Red leather cover, spine a little used, otherwise a great copy, all edges gilt..
